About The Position

Milwaukee Rep is Wisconsin's largest performing arts organization and one of the largest professional theaters in the country, serving nearly 300,000 people annually with a diverse range of productions and events. The organization values inclusion, innovation, collaboration, and quality, and is committed to building a diverse and inclusive workplace. The Manager of Engagement Programs assists in the planning and implementation of engagement programming, oversees the Connections Series, maintains community partnerships, and collaborates with the Education & Engagement (E&E) Department on communication and programmatic support.
